What is a Car Key Locksmith?
A car key locksmith is a specialized professional trained in managing a wide variety of car key and lock-related issues. Unlike traditional locksmiths who work on domestic or industrial locks, car key locksmiths focus on vehicle-related tasks. Their skillset enables them to deal with modern-day electronic key systems, conventional metal keys, and even advanced keyless entry systems.
Key services supplied by locksmith car key specialists consist of:
- Key duplication
- Key replacement
- Key repair
- Ignition repair
- Transponder key programming
- Emergency lockout assistance

Kinds Of Car Key Services Offered by Locksmiths
Modern locksmiths are equipped with tools and technology to manage a variety of key-related services. Here's a more detailed look at their key areas of know-how:
1. Standard Key Cutting
For older cars or those utilizing metal keys, locksmith professionals can replicate or replace keys utilizing accuracy cutting tools.
2. Transponder Key Programming
Transponder keys have a chip that communicates with your car's onboard computer system to begin the engine. If this chip is damaged or lost, a locksmith can program new keys to match your car.
3. Distance and Keyless Entry Systems
Proximity keys and keyless entry systems are becoming progressively typical, especially in high-tech vehicles. A locksmith can repair, reprogram, or replace these innovative systems.
4. this post Smart Key Repair or Replacement
Smart keys, which permit you to unlock, start, and control your car remotely, can establish technical problems. Specialized locksmith professionals can replace or reprogram these sophisticated keys.
5. Ignition Repair
When your car's ignition cylinder causes issues, such as a key being stuck or declining to turn, a locksmith can repair or replace the system.

Frequently Asked Questions About Locksmith Car Key Services
1. How much does it cost to replace a car key?
The cost of changing a car key differs depending on the key type. Fundamental metal keys are generally less pricey than transponder or clever keys, which require programming. Costs normally range from ₤ 50 to ₤ 300 but can be higher for luxury automobiles.
2. Can a locksmith make a key without the original?
Yes. A knowledgeable locksmith can create a new key even if you don't have the original by utilizing the car's VIN number and other technical methods.
3. Are locksmith services for cars covered by insurance?
Oftentimes, car insurance coverage may cover locksmith services, especially for emergencies. Contact your supplier to learn if it's included in your policy.
4. How long does it take to replace a car key?
The time needed depends upon the key type. A conventional key may take just a couple of minutes, while transponder and clever keys might take up to an hour due to programming needs.
5. What should I do if my key breaks in the ignition?
If your key breaks in the ignition, prevent trying to eliminate it yourself considering that this may trigger more damage. Call a locksmith who can safely extract the broken key and repair or replace the ignition as required.
